On May, 1, at all material times, Plaintiff was Fred Meyer s invitee, lawfully at the Fred Meyer Store as a commercial customer engaging in grocery shopping. Plaintiff was not a regular customer at the Fred Meyer Store, but was a regular customer at another Fred Meyer store location, located in Sandy, Oregon, where Plaintiff was accustomed to flooring that she perceived as reasonably safe, reasonably slip resistant, and with a reasonable level of crack related hazards. Fred Meyer had the duty to use due care for Plaintiff s safety, to make and keep the shopping area, at the Fred Meyer Store, reasonably safe.. On May, 1, Fred Meyer was aware or reasonably should have been aware of the hazardous condition of the floors at the Fred Meyer Store, with the Fred Meyer Store having Page COMPLAINT (NEGLIGENCE
3 recently been remodeled with Fred Meyer having decided to polish and use as its flooring the old, cracked, cement that previously was only sub-surface for the prior flooring materials. Fred Meyer failed to use reasonable diligence to either remedy the hazard or warn Plaintiff and other customers of the hazard, despite Fred Meyer having reasonable time and opportunity to do so.. Fred Meyer s conduct, as well as that of the contractor and general contractor, Deacon and QuestMark, and John Does 1-, unreasonably caused a foreseeable risk of harm, that Plaintiff, or another customer, would slip and/or trip and fall on the slippery and jagged floor and injure themselves. The law protects Plaintiff and other customers from this unreasonably created risk of harm. All Defendants knew or should have known the risks and dangers of failing to reasonably develop, install, and/or maintain the floors, and remedy or adequately warn its customers of the slippery floor.. On May, 1, at approximately noon, Plaintiff was checking out with her purchases, but had a coupon for cheese that she wanted to purchase. Plaintiff had been unable to find the cheese section. Plaintiff, who was fifty-five ( years old at that time, had her two youngest children with her, ages and, and asked the checkout clerk if she could have Fred Meyer personnel grab the cheese for her, consistent with the practice, at the other Fred Meyer store where Plaintiff shops, in Sandy, Oregon. The checkout clerk informed Plaintiff where the cheese section was and directed Plaintiff to grab the item herself, instructing her to just go fast, offering to watch Plaintiff s cart and three-year old child, who was sitting in the large section of the grocery cart. The cheese section was on the back wall of the store. As instructed, Plaintiff hurried, with her older child, through the store, and while returning from retrieving the cheese, she tripped and slipped on the floor near or on one of the cracks on the polished concrete flooring, with her feet slipping out from under her and her body slamming back down into the ground, impacting her wrist, back, shoulder and head. 4 Fred Meyer, Deacon, QuestMark and John Does 1- failed to exercise reasonable care to prevent foreseeable harm in one or more of the following non-exclusive list of particulars: a. In failing to reasonably choose, during the remodel of the Fred Meyer Store, a flooring style that was reasonably safe with a reasonable level of slip resistance for Fred Meyer customers; b. In failing, during and after the remodeling of the Fred Meyer Store, to reasonably test the safety and slip resistance of the floor in assuring the safety for customers; c. In failing to reasonably provide regular maintenance of the polished and cracked concrete flooring, using the correct cleaning chemicals and not allowing unreasonable debris and/or chemical buildup; d. In failing to reasonably address the cracks in the flooring, during the remodel and/or afterward, to provide a reasonable level of trip-free flooring surface for its customers; e. In failing to reasonably warn its customers, with signage, of the hazards of the slippery and cracked floor throughout the store; f. In failing to reasonably develop and/or implement reasonable policy, to train its employees, in certain circumstances, to reasonably advise and warn customers of the hazards of the slippery and cracked floor, and to never instruct a customer to hurry or go fast through the Fred Meyer Store; g. In failing to reasonably develop and/or implement reasonable policy, to train its employees, to have Fred Meyer personnel retrieve grocery items for customers who are already proceeding through the checkout process, rather than requiring that the customer hurry through the store to retrieve a final item for their grocery list while the clerk and other customers wait.. As a direct result of Fred Meyer s conduct, and the conduct of Deacon, QuestMark and John Does 1-, Plaintiff sustained injury, causing Plaintiff to experience weakness in her body, Page COMPLAINT (NEGLIGENCE
5 blurred vision and faintness and dizziness. Plaintiff s head ached for three days after the fall. Plaintiff sustained multiple contusions on her body and caused a flare up of Plaintiff s fibromyalgia condition. Plaintiff s ankles, back, hip and shoulder became swollen and ached. Plaintiff also fractured her thoracic vertebra during the fall, causing numbness and shooting pain/tingling in her left arm and left leg. Plaintiff was referred to physical therapy for the spine fracture as well as for muscle and soft tissue injury. The fall affected Plaintiff s overall strength, her sleep and the level of pain medication needed for pain and inflammation.
